Forum

Einloggen | Registrieren | RSS  

Neuling

23.04.2017,
22:21
 

Motion detect mit Raspi (Netzwerktechnik)

Hallo an alle,

ich möchte mit einem Raspi eine Funktion auslösen (Steuerung über GPIO) wenn sich in einem Kamerabild eine größere Veränderung ergeben hat. Hat da jemand eine Lösung?

€€€GAST€€€

24.04.2017,
16:42

@ Neuling

Motion detect mit Raspi

» Hallo an alle,
»
» ich möchte mit einem Raspi eine Funktion auslösen (Steuerung über GPIO)
» wenn sich in einem Kamerabild eine größere Veränderung ergeben hat. Hat da
» jemand eine Lösung?

2 Einzelbilder über:
a)Blockvergleich, hierbei werden Pixelblöcke gebildet und die Durchschnittsfarbe ermittelt.
b)Histogrammvergleich, hierbei wird ermittelt, wie häufig welcher Farbwert vorkommt.
c) Pixelvergleich, hierbei werden die einzelnen Pixel von Bild A mit Bild B verglichen. Wenn zu viele Pixel unterschiedlich sind, dann hat sich wohl was geändert. Bei schlechter Bildqualität aber nicht so gut.
Ich würde versuchen, jeweils 2 Bilder auf S/W zu bringen und dann auf 1, 2 oder 4 Bit zu reduzieren und danach die Differenz über Pixelvergleiche ermitteln.

bastelix(R)

24.04.2017,
20:56

@ Neuling

Motion detect mit Raspi

» Hallo an alle,
»
» ich möchte mit einem Raspi eine Funktion auslösen (Steuerung über GPIO)
» wenn sich in einem Kamerabild eine größere Veränderung ergeben hat. Hat da
» jemand eine Lösung?
Willst du dich bei dem Projekt mit den Grundlagen der digitalen Bildverarbeitung auseinandersetzten oder suchst du eher eine passende Lib welche dir diese Arbeit abnimmt damit du nur noch den Glue-Code für die GPIO schreiben musst?